Annotation: First published in 1949, this classic holiday tale has been re-illustrated by Mortimer in a glowing new edition ideal for cat lovers and Christmastime revelers to enjoy for many Christmases to come. Full color.

Publisher Description:

Experience all the mystery and beauty of Christmas through the eyes of a cat in this simple, rhythmic story by Margaret Wise Brown, beloved author of Goodnight Moon. With stunning illustrations by Anne Mortimer, this is a perfect gift for cat lovers and Christmas revelers of all ages.

"She heard the rustle of tissue paper, the whisper of snow, and the twinkle of bells. She smelled the sharp tangy smell of candles, and nuts and apples. And she saw the sparkling gold, silver, and blue lights on the tree. This, to Pussycat, was Christmas Eve."

"Quiet, captivating text...precise, beautiful watercolor illustrations...a lovely story with lots of child appeal." --School Library Journal


Contributor Bio(s): Brown, Margaret Wise: -

Margaret Wise Brown, cherished for her unique ability to convey a child's experience and perspective of the world, transformed the landscape of children's literature with such beloved classics as Goodnight Moon and The Runaway Bunny. Other perennial favorites by Ms. Brown include My World; Christmas in the Barn; The Dead Bird; North, South, East, West; and Good Day, Good Night.

Mortimer, Anne: -

Anne Mortimer is the author and illustrator of Bunny's Easter Egg and Pumpkin Cat. She has illustrated many other children's books, including Santa's Snow Cat by Sue Stainton, A Pussycat's Christmas by Margaret Wise Brown, and The Owl and the Pussycat by Edward Lear. She lives in southwest England.
